Enable position tracking for non-terminals in idl_parser

Fixed: 396176041
Change-Id: I45a507f7ad0f7fd8173d619ceee011e80107e8fe
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/6864225
Reviewed-by: Yuki Shiino <[email protected]>
Commit-Queue: Andrey Kosyakov <[email protected]>
Cr-Commit-Position: refs/heads/main@{#1503770}
NOKEYCHECK=True
GitOrigin-RevId: 7ff24833e7eab980910a11cec3a31dc205ca3262
3 files changed